- What is Dropbox's total current assets?
- Dropbox (DBX) reported total current assets of $1.27B in Q2 2026.
- How has Dropbox's total current assets changed year-over-year?
- Dropbox's total current assets increased by 13.7% year-over-year, from $1.11B to $1.27B.
- What is the long-term trend for Dropbox's total current assets?
-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), Dropbox's total current assets has grown at a -0.6%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$1.23B to $1.19B.
- What does total current assets mean?
- The sum of all assets expected to be converted to cash or consumed within one year — cash, receivables, inventory, and prepaid expenses.
